What you will do

Project Managers are responsible for managing fire alarm, security, communications, and sprinkler installation projects in commercial, educational, healthcare, and industrial facilities, positively representing the company in all client and architect/engineer interactions. The PM oversees and communicates project progression from inception to completion including design, permits, material delivery, labor schedules, and field installation. Develops a comprehensive project plan to meet schedules and budgets. Conducts Work in Progress meetings. Understands and follows all published codes, standards, and unique project specifications. Ensures AHJ requirements and departmental/SOX procedures are followed. Convey a sense of professionalism, fairness, and concern for customers, labor, and management. Coordinates change orders and drives toward overall margin improvement on every job. This project manager position will also require managing service contract work for a large client which will include but not be limited to the following activities: requesting inspection schedules, monitoring and managing inspection schedules, managing and following up on repair quotes, ensuring repairs are completed and retested in a timely manner.

How you will do it

  • Methodology - Understanding of Project Management methodology and key knowledge areas: Integration, Scope, Time, Cost, Quality, Human Resources, Communications, Risk, and Procurement Management.

  • Communication/Coordination - Responsible for communication and status reporting to project staff, customers, and management.

  • Responsible for work plan, managing project resources, duty assignment, responsibilities, scope of authority, and provides technical advice and problem resolution to all aspects of the project.

  • Fiscal - Responsible for tracking projects expenditures and installation progress through reviews of status reports prepared by project personnel and modifies schedules of plans as required. Maintains full financial accountability to project; requires the ability to forecast financial trends across the project, understand internal and external client cost structures and integrate or translate to/from Simplex-Grinnell accounting methodology using AIA standards.

  • Quality - Maintain full accountability to project quality; conducting inspections of work site, ensuring workmanship meets installation required quality standards and expectations.

  • Customer Service - Provide responsive, concise, and professional support to all customers and other personnel and ensure timely follow-up on all customer concerns and issues.

What we look for

Required

  • Five years fire protection, construction, alarm/detection, or related project management experience, or equivalent combination of education and experience.

  • Ability to read and understand complex building architectural, mechanical, and electrical documents.

  • Ability to multi-task and prioritize assignments with a strong adherence to deadlines.

  •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ills, both with internal and external customers.

  • Possess a strong and active working knowledge of MS Excel. Be able to create tracking spreadsheets, reference data in other spreadsheets, and create macros.

  • Must be organized, detail-oriented, and self-motivating.

  • Must have the ability to interact effectively with employees and customers in difficult situations.

  • Able to travel at least 30% of the time.

Preferred

  • Knowledge of NFPA and IEC standards, Underwriter’s requirements, and applicable building codes preferred.

  • NICET Level I or higher preferred.

  • Bachelor’s degree in a technical, business, or equivalent field.
